Andrey Lunev, former goalkeeper of Azerbaijan “Karabakh” and the Russian national team, will soon become a player of the Moscow “Dynamo” team. This was reported by insider information Ivan Karpov.
According to the source, the parties will sign a two-year contract with the possibility of extending it for another year. It is expected that Lunev can earn up to 1.2 million euros at the new club in the 2024/25 season if he fulfills certain conditions specified in his employment contract.
The Russian football player played 34 matches for Karabakh, to which he was transferred in the summer of 2023, and 10 of them were played in the Europa League. The goalkeeper won the championship and the Azerbaijan Cup with his club. Before this, it was reported that Lunev played for Dinamo Moscow and Zenit St. Petersburg from 2017 to 2021. It was reported that St. Petersburg was interested in the services of the goalkeeper.
Lunev has been called up to the Russian national team since 2017. He was on the list of players called up for the national team’s friendly matches against Serbia (4:0) and Paraguay (which did not take place due to the terrorist attack at Crocus City Hall near Moscow) in March 2024. .
